Artist Nate Hill Unveils His Latest Creation Made From Food You Can't Eat

Tonight, artist/scientist/Dr. Frankenstein Nate Hill, famous for his Chinatown Garbage tours, will be unveiling his latest creation, E.V.E. And just in time for Halloween! Part bird, buffalo, cat, cow, coyote, dog, fish, guinea hen, lobster, octopus, ox, pig, rabbit, shrimp, and squirrel, E.V.E., like Hill's January project A.D.A.M., is cobbled together from found or recycled raw animal parts. She'll be fished out of her 30-gallon alcohol tank for one night only (7 p.m. to Midnight), to celebrate the night of the undead with you.
